The logic is that a PSU operates optimally at cooler temperatures. When the PSU is at the top of the case the heat rises from internal components, so your PSU is having to cool both itself AND some of the heat rising from the CPU / GFX card etc. etc. Put the PSU in the bottom and it runs cooler and more efficiently. Then all you have to do is have appropriate cooling for your system built into the case.
